Tentrr vs Hipcamp Hipcamp and Tentrr are very similar but they have some key differences: Tentrr only offers glampsite and campsite whereas Hipcamp offers glampsites, campsites, RV parks, cabins, and treehouses. Tentrr is only based in the USA whereas Hipcamp has locations in the USA, Europe, and Australia. The player can have an invited villager move to their island permanently if they invite said villager to their campsite on three separate days and complete their DIY requests each day. After each DIY request is fulfilled, the player will have the option to invite the villager to move to the island permanently. Our most active hosts make over $100,000 per year hosting campers, and our least active hosts make a few thousand per year. Our average active host makes $8,000 ? $15,000 per year. It all depends on the number of listings you can offer, the location and characteristics of your land, and how active you want to be.
